New Delhi: Congress leader Rahul Gandhi was granted bail yesterday by a Sessions Court in Surat in a 2019 criminal defamation case over his “Modi surname” remark. The Court will hear on April 13 the Congress leader’s plea seeking a stay of his conviction in the case in which he was awarded two-year jail term that led to his disqualification from the Lok Sabha.
